Construction and Demolition: Material-Specific Data

Construction and Demolition (C&D) debris is a type of waste that is not included in municipal solid waste (MSW). Materials included in the C&D debris generation estimates are steel, wood products, drywall and plaster, brick and clay tile, asphalt shingles, concrete, and asphalt concrete.

Construction & Demolition Recycling | O'Connell Quarries

A large amount of waste is generated in the construction and demolition industry of residential and commercial building, roads, building improvements, remodelling and site clearing activities. By recycling C&D materials there is less environmental impacts, landfill space is conserved, and dependency on natural aggregates is reduced.

Construction & Demolition – Recycling in SC

Many construction and demolition (C&D) materials can be repurposed into other construction-related products. These materials include aggregates such as concrete, asphalt, asphalt shingles, gypsum wallboard, wood, and metals. C&D recycling creates jobs and saves limited and expensive landfill space.
